Introduction

In the world of television, few shows have made as lasting an impact as Reba. This iconic sitcom, which aired from 2001 to 2007, not only entertained audiences but also provided valuable insights into family dynamics and relationships. At the heart of the story is Reba Hart, played by country music superstar Reba McEntire, whose journey as a single mother navigating the complexities of life is both relatable and inspiring.

In this article, we will explore the character of Reba Hart, her role as a mother, the challenges she faced, and how her relationship with her daughter, Kyra, reflects broader themes of family, resilience, and growth. Whether you're a long-time fan or new to the show, understanding the dynamics at play in Reba offers a unique lens through which to view modern family life.

The Character of Reba Hart: A Strong Matriarch

The Strength of Reba Hart

Reba Hart is portrayed as a resilient and resourceful single mother who is determined to provide for her family. Her character embodies the essence of a strong matriarch, often juggling her responsibilities with humor and grace. Reba's unwavering support for her children, particularly her daughter Kyra, is a central theme throughout the series.

  • Relatable Challenges: Reba navigates the difficulties of raising children while dealing with personal setbacks, including her husband’s infidelity and her own struggles with self-identity. This portrayal resonates with many viewers, making her character relatable and inspiring.

  • Empowerment: The show emphasizes empowerment, showcasing Reba’s journey from a struggling single mother to a successful businesswoman. Her character serves as a role model for viewers, demonstrating the importance of perseverance and self-confidence.

Reba's Parenting Style

Reba’s parenting style is marked by her open communication and willingness to engage with her children. She often uses humor to diffuse tension and create a warm, supportive environment.

  • Encouraging Independence: Reba encourages her children, including Kyra, to be independent thinkers. This is evident in various episodes where she allows them to make choices, fostering a sense of responsibility.

  • Balancing Discipline and Affection: While she is loving and supportive, Reba also establishes boundaries. Her ability to balance affection with discipline is a key factor in her children's development and emotional well-being.

Kyra Hart: The Daughter's Perspective

Character Overview

Kyra Hart, played by Scarlett Pomers, is Reba’s youngest daughter, who often embodies the complexities of adolescence. Her character development throughout the series provides insights into the challenges faced by teenagers in modern families.

  • Navigating Adolescence: Kyra's journey is filled with the typical struggles of adolescence, including identity formation, peer pressure, and academic challenges. Her relationship with Reba serves as a foundation for her growth and self-discovery.

  • Struggles with Self-Image: Kyra faces issues related to body image and self-esteem, a common theme among young women. Reba's supportive nature encourages Kyra to embrace her individuality and develop a positive self-image.

The Mother-Daughter Relationship

The dynamic between Reba and Kyra is central to the show, highlighting the importance of communication and understanding in a mother-daughter relationship.

  • Open Dialogue: Reba fosters an environment where Kyra feels comfortable discussing her feelings and fears. This open dialogue is crucial for Kyra’s emotional development and strengthens their bond.

  • Conflict and Resolution: Like any relationship, Reba and Kyra experience conflicts. However, the way they navigate these challenges—through honest discussions and mutual respect—demonstrates the strength of their relationship.

Thematic Elements: Family, Resilience, and Growth

Family Dynamics in Reba

The show delves into various aspects of family life, showcasing both the challenges and joys of maintaining familial relationships.

  • Divorce and Blended Families: Reba's experience as a divorced mother highlights the realities of blended families. The interactions with her ex-husband and his new partner add layers to the family dynamic, emphasizing the importance of cooperation and understanding.

  • Support Systems: The series illustrates the role of extended family and friends in providing emotional support. Reba's friendships and community connections enhance the family unit, showcasing that support comes from various sources.

Resilience and Growth

Reba’s journey is a testament to resilience and personal growth, serving as an inspiration for viewers facing their own challenges.

  • Overcoming Obstacles: Throughout the series, Reba encounters numerous obstacles, from financial struggles to personal losses. Her ability to confront these challenges head-on teaches valuable lessons about perseverance.

  • Emotional Growth: The character development of both Reba and Kyra illustrates the importance of emotional growth. The show encourages viewers to embrace change and learn from their experiences, reinforcing the idea that growth often comes from adversity.
